773 Brief Wartime Service Record
On 31st August 1939 Ware was serving with 32 Squadron at Biggin Hill. He joined 3 Squadron in France on 14th May 1940. The squadron was withdrawn to Kenley on the 20th.
Ware served with 3 Squadron throughout the Battle of Britain and was posted away to 501 Squadron at Kenley on 2nd December 1940.
In early 1941 Ware was posted to the Middle East. On 18th April he joined 112 Squadron, operating Gladiators, in Greece. On 5th May he intercepted a high-flying SM79 and claimed it as destroyed, this was confirmed by army observers on the ground. The squadron was withdrawn from Crete to Fayid, Egypt in May.
Ware was promoted to Warrant Officer on 1st October 1941 and commissioned in June 1943.
He was killed on 21st January 1945 as a Flying Officer with No. 1 OADU Transit Flight. Mosquito NFXIX TA439 crashed off the Scilly Islands in bad weather, possibly due to icing. W/O Edwin J Goudie was also lost.
Ware was 30 and is remembered on the Runnymede Memorial, Panel 268.

783 Bruce "Bugsy" COMBEN played 202 senior games for the Carlton Football Club in the Victorian Football League. He was club best and fairest player in two years and club captain from 1958 to 1960 as well as playing for the Victorian state team in eleven matches. He was renowned as a tough footballer who gave no quarter to anybody. Later he became a Senior Vice-President of the club and was awarded life membership.

He was also an excellent cricketer, playing the game at district level with the North Melbourne club.

799 Buried in an isolated grave close to a dressing station and south of Smith Road, 3 1/4 miles due east of Ypres BEL. This grave was never re-located following the war, so his service and sacrifice is remembered on Panel 23 at the Menin Gate Memorial to the Missing, Ypres, West Flanders, BEL. He is also remembered on the family headstone in the Colac Cemetery, Colac VIC. Lest We Forget. MONKIVITCH Luke (I12416)
